The AI masks and other AI data are stored in 'catalogname.lrcat-data'. Sometimes this file gets corrupted or the permissions get faulted. What you can do is move this file out of the catalog folder, so Lightroom will rebuild it. It means you will once again have to update AI, but then the updates should stick and you should not be asked to do this over and over again.
